This months speaker is Andony Melathopoulos, Assistant Professor, OSU Department of Horticulture.
His topic is: Is Your Comb Drawing You Down?
The costs and benefits of comb replacement. Everyone knows that new comb helps decrease diseases and reduce colony pesticide load. But what are the specific benefits of comb replacement, what kind of boost might it present and how do you fit comb replacement into your beekeeping cycle – this talk deals with all these questions.
This months speaker will be Carolyn Breece from the OSU Honey Bee Lab.
Your bees are likely at their strongest and healthiest right now. Now is your golden opportunity to take action to keep them strong all the way through winter. We’ll talk about what you can do for mite management, queen issues, nutrition, and diseases.
